WHAT: LES GRANDS FEUX LOTO-QUEBEC ALSO KNOWN AS MONTREAL FIREWORKS FESTIVAL
WHEN: FROM 1ST AUGUST TO 24TH AUGUST 2023
WHERE: LA RONDE AMUSEMENT PARK, PARC JEAN-DRAPEAU, MONTREAL
WHAT TIME: FIREWORKS START AT 10PM
COST: TICKETED

Les Grands Feux Loto-Québec, also known as the Montreal Fireworks Festival, is a world-renowned pyrotechnic competition that takes place every summer in Montreal, Quebec, Canada. The event attracts over 3 million spectators annually and is considered one of the largest and most prestigious fireworks competitions in the world.

The festival is held over several weeks in August, with fireworks displays taking place every Saturday night. Each display is produced by a different international team of pyrotechnic experts, who compete against each other to create the most impressive and visually stunning display. The teams come from all corners of the world, including countries such as Canada, France, Italy, Japan, UK, Spain, and the United States.

The fireworks displays are set off from the Jacques-Cartier Bridge, which spans the Saint Lawrence River and offers a spectacular view of the city's skyline. The shows are accompanied by music, which is broadcasted on a dedicated FM radio station, allowing the audience to enjoy the experience with an immersive audio-visual experience.

The festival was first launched in 1985 as part of Montreal's 350th-anniversary celebrations, and it has been an annual tradition ever since. Over the years, the event has evolved and grown, attracting larger crowds and more international teams.

One of the festival's unique features is its focus on innovation and creativity. Each team is encouraged to push the boundaries of pyrotechnic design, incorporating new technologies and techniques to create one-of-a-kind displays. The teams are judged by a panel of experts on their artistic and technical merits, and the winner is awarded the prestigious Gold Jupiter trophy.

In addition to the fireworks displays, the festival also features a range of activities and entertainment for all ages, including live music performances, street performances, and food and drink stalls. The festival is a family-friendly event, and many families make it a tradition to attend every year.

Les Grands Feux Loto-Québec is not just a spectacle of fireworks; it is also an important economic and cultural event for Montreal. The festival generates millions of dollars in tourism revenue for the city each year, and it showcases Montreal's vibrant arts and culture scene to the world.
